FAQS on types of gear box in industry
Q: What are the common types of gear boxes used in industrial applications?
A: Common industrial gear boxes include parallel shaft, planetary, worm, helical, and bevel gear boxes. Each type serves specific torque, speed, and space requirements. They are widely used in machinery, conveyors, and heavy equipment.
Q: How does a planetary gear box differ from other gear box types?
A: Planetary gear boxes offer high torque density and compact design due to multiple gears sharing load. They excel in precision applications like robotics and automation. Their efficiency and low backlash make them ideal for repetitive tasks.
Q: What industries typically use worm gear boxes?
A: Worm gear boxes are common in material handling, packaging, and lifting equipment due to their self-locking mechanism. They provide high reduction ratios in compact sizes. Industries prioritize them for applications requiring shock absorption and quiet operation.
Q: Why choose a helical gear box over other gear box types?
A: Helical gear boxes provide smooth, quiet operation with angled teeth for gradual engagement. They suit high-speed, high-load scenarios like cement plants or steel mills. Their efficiency and durability reduce maintenance needs in continuous operations.
Q: What are the advantages of bevel gear boxes in industrial setups?
A: Bevel gear boxes transmit power between perpendicular shafts efficiently, ideal for mining or automotive differentials. Their conical teeth enable precise torque transfer in limited spaces. They handle heavy loads while maintaining structural stability.
